The Struggle With Letting Go Of The Past

Letting go of the past can be a arduous journey. It's easy to get entangled in memories, both good and bad, that continue to mold our present lives. We may hold onto these moments because they offer a feeling of familiarity, or perhaps we're afraid of confronting the unknown that lies ahead. However, it's crucial to recognize that dwelling on past events can impede our ability to grow in a meaningful way.

Letting go doesn't mean forgetting the past; rather, it means understanding it and extracting wisdom from our experiences. It's about shifting our mindset so that we can release from the impact of past pain. This process demands strength and a openness to repair old wounds.

By practicing self-compassion and reaching out for support when needed, we can begin on the path to letting go of the past and creating a brighter future.
